Ordinals
beta
Address 3CsFpvhtpg6gCvMPi1TWZUDUUaoucGrvLa
sat balance
3189371
runes balances
outputs
015f1203dfb11ad3db1eaa634eea5df707210875389f494c917a36f68a305ae5:4